Class

ModelCollectionPrimitive

ModelCollectionPrimitive(positions, modelUrl)

Constructor

# new ModelCollectionPrimitive(positions, modelUrl)

model集合Primitive

Parameters:
Name Type Description
positions Array.<Position>

任意类型的坐标数组

modelUrl string

模型url

Author:
  • xyj

Extends

Members

# attrs

# readonly attrs

属性数组

# modelUrl

Position

# readonly modelUrl

图形坐标

# positions

# readonly readyPromise

准备渲染的回调

string

# readonly type

类型

Methods

# addTo(layer) → {Graphic}

将实体加入图层

Parameters:
Name Type Description
layer Layer

图层

Overrides:
See:

this - 当前实体对象

Graphic

# getAttrByInstanceId() → {Object|undefined}

获取属性-通过实例id

  • 返回实例或者undefined
Object | undefined

# getModelInstance() → {Object|undefined}

获取模型实例

  • 返回实例或者undefined
Object | undefined

# setStyle() → {ModelCollectionPrimitive}

设置样式

  • 返回自己,链式调用